Amira Medical Receives FDA Clearance to Market New Blood Glucose Testing Device
The Food and Drug Administration has given market clearance to Amira Medical to sell its AtLastTM Blood Glucose System. The AtLast system is designed to obtain blood samples from the forearm, thigh, or upper arm, areas which have fewer nerve endings than fingertips. The company believes that the AtLast system is less painful to use than traditional fingertip lancets. The AtLast system contains both the lancing device and the blood glucose meter, making it an "all-in-one" product. The system will be sold at prices comparable to meters and test strips already on the market and will be available via mail order in the second quarter of 1999.
